Summary

In this lecture, Sebastian Maslow examines Japan’s quantum technology strategy as a case of the developmental state model being ‘rewired’ for an era of securitized technology policy. He argues that quantum technology is no longer a niche science policy issue but a critical technology linking industrial competitiveness to national security. The talk traces the evolution of Japan’s quantum policy from the late 2010s, highlighting key actors and institutional frameworks such as the Economic Security Promotion Act (2022) and the Q-Leap program. Maslow identifies four main bureaucratic pillars: the Cabinet Office, METI, MEXT, and the Ministry of Defense, each playing distinct roles. He emphasizes Japan’s delicate position between the US and China, and the challenges of catching up in investment. The talk concludes by discussing the persistence and adaptation of the developmental state model, with quantum policy exemplifying a shift from growth-oriented industrial policy to security-oriented technology policy.

Key Moments

Cited Sources

  • Japan's Economic Security Promotion Act (2022) — Mentioned as the legal framework institutionalizing technology-security linkage.
  • OECD report on national quantum strategies — Referenced for the proliferation of quantum strategies among OECD members.
  • Japan's Moonshot Goal 6 — Mentioned as an early national initiative for fault-tolerant quantum computing.
  • Q-Leap program — MEXT's flagship quantum technology program launched in 2018.
  • Quantum Technology Innovation Strategy (2020) — Japan's first national quantum strategy.
